    What a nice a little pizza spot! The price of $4.50 is a little steep for a single slice, and $1 more per topping. however, the pizza was wonderfully balanced. I loved how crispy the crust was. The sauce was rich, but not overpowering. The atmosphere had a warm, family, welcoming feel. The staff were very friendly and professional. Next time I'm in the area I will definitely want to try their sausage pizza and some desserts! 3*** = Just Okay 4**** = Set themselves a part with quality food and I want to go back. 5*****= You have to go out of your way and make a special trip to try the deliciousness that is there!

    On our last night in Phoenix, we decided to stay in and order pizza. My sister and her husband recommended Pino's, so we went with that. We got two pizzas: the Bianca and a classic pepperoni. The crust was thin with a nice crisp on the bottom and around the edges, which I really liked. The Bianca is a white pizza, so no tomato sauce. It came with garlic, tomatoes, basil, mozzarella, and extra virgin olive oil. It was so flavorful and fresh. I'm usually not a big fan of pepperoni, but I tried a slice and ended up loving it too. For dessert, we had to try the cannolis since everyone kept saying how good they were. They were amazing. The shell was crispy, the filling was creamy and not too sweet. Definitely worth getting. Everything arrived warm and fresh, which made the night even better. It was the perfect way to end our trip

    A friend wanted to take me to lunch for my birthday so I was checking what was near my office. I hadn't yet been to Pino's but pizza sounded good so we decided to go there. After looking over the menu, we both decided calzones sounded good. Spinach and cheese is my favorite so that's what I decided on, and my friend asked for chicken and mushrooms in hers. (They have a good selection of toppings to choose from.). From the outside, it looks like a little hole in the wall. There is a good sized seating area inside. It's fairly simple, but clean. You order at the counter, they give you a number and you can grab a table and wait for them to call your number. The calzones are HUGE! You could probably feed a family of 4. We both had plenty left to take home. The cook was perfect! It's not always easy to get them cooked all the way thru, but this was completely cooked. And very tasty. The spinach and cheese does not have sauce inside which was fine with me. I've had them other places where the tomato sauce inside completely dilutes the flavor of the spinach and cheese. But every calzone comes with a cup of marinara. It looks like they also sell individual pizza slices which is always great for a quick lunch, so I'm sure I'll be stopping into Pino's again. It's right near my office, so they may see me fairly regularly.

    Is there an ATM there?

    There is no ATM in the restaurant. The restaurant accepts most major credit cards.
